Output 08158fc284a7f123c6b5a19486d0f2e620f36c89567eaaae8cab13e83d411195:1

value
270760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3770702a607b12f8410870016bc0e1ef150df OP_EQUAL
address
3BMEXvjeBb7PbNWCvJ6SKXwMvJQp6AqWTg
transaction
08158fc284a7f123c6b5a19486d0f2e620f36c89567eaaae8cab13e83d411195
spent
true